    The coupled mode equations (CME) which approximate stationary gap solitons (GSs) of the 2D periodic nonlinear Schrödinger/Gross-Pitaevskii Equation near band edge are derived. Because no assumptions on the form of the periodic potential \(V(x)\) are made, the CME derivation is carried out in Bloch rather than physical coordinates. Using the Lyapunov-Schmidt reduction it is shown that the reversible non-degenerate solitons of the CME yield GSs of the Gross-Pitaevskii equation. The results are confirmed by numerical examples, including some new families of CMEs and gap solitons absent for separable potentials. It is featured a new GSs bifurcation from a band edge Bloch wave located outside the set of vertices of the first Brillouin zone.
